[ Upstream commit da75fa542873e5f7d7f615566c0b00042d8a0437 ] Coverity Scan reports the following issue. But it's impossible that mlx5_get_dev_index returns 7 for PF, even if the index is calculated from PCI FUNC ID. So add the checking to make coverity slience. CID 610894 (#2 of 2): Out-of-bounds write (OVERRUN) Overrunning array esw->fdb_table.offloads.peer_miss_rules of 4 8-byte elements at element index 7 (byte offset 63) using index mlx5_get_dev_index(peer_dev) (which evaluates to 7). Linux kernel ============ There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first. In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or ``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at: https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/ There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ory, several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ation.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
